    #i126029# Base query wizard error due to missing quoting of table and 
column names
    
    During the Base query design wizard,
    com.sun.star.wizards.ui.FilterComponent.getFilterConditions()
    calls
    com.sun.star.wizards.db.SQLQueryComposer.getSelectClause()
    before its
    getFromClause(). However the getSelectClause() needs composedCommandNames
    which is populated only by getFromClause() in order to quote table and 
column names.
    Without this, table and column names that need quoting (spaces, special 
characters,
    reserved words) produce errors.
